Abstract
Disclosed is a wireless communication device including a wireless transceiver, a Bluetooth (BT) transceiver and a BT controller. The wireless transceiver supports at least one wireless communication standard (e.g., at least one of a series of IEEE 802.11 standards) and executes wireless communication via a wireless channel in a period of time. The BT transceiver executes BT communication via a plurality of BT channels successively in the period of time. The BT controller determines that a central-frequency difference between the wireless channel and a BT channel falls within a frequency interval of N predetermined frequency intervals and thereby controls the BT transceiver to use a set of parameters related to the frequency interval, wherein the set of parameters is one of N predetermined sets of parameters.

7. The device of claim 1, wherein the same frequency band is a 2.4 GHz band of Industrial Scientific Medical (ISM) bands.
8. The device of claim 1, wherein each set of the N sets of parameters includes at least one of following parameters: an amplification gain parameter for a BT transmitter of the BT transceiver; and an automatic gain control (AGC) parameter for a BT receiver of the BT transceiver.
9. The device of claim 1, wherein the wireless transceiver, the BT transceiver, and the BT controller are included in a single integrated circuit.

(7) The present disclosure includes a wireless communication device (e.g., a mobile phone, a personal computer, a wearable electronic device) capable of adaptively adjusting the parameters of a Bluetooth (BT) transceiver according to the central frequency difference between a wireless channel and a BT channel; and this wireless communication device can improve the BT communication success rate in comparison with the prior arts.

(15) It should be noted that the exchange of operation states (including the central frequency information of a selected channel) between the BT transceiver 120 and the wireless transceiver 110 can be realized with a known or self-developed technique (e.g., the technique disclosed in the applicant's TW patent application 107100083; a conventional firmware/hardware communication technique for obtaining the operation state; a conventional detection technique for obtaining the information of the channel selected by the wireless transceiver 110), and thus the detail of how to exchange operation states is omitted here. It should also be noted that the wireless transceiver 110 will not frequently change the channel for communicating with the wireless device 10 if the current wireless environment is stable, and thus in the aforementioned embodiments the wireless transceiver 110 usually use the same wireless channel CH.sub.WLAN to communicate with the wireless device 10. However, even though the wireless transceiver 110 firstly use the wireless channel CH.sub.WLAN to communicate with the wireless device 10 in the period of time and then use another wireless channel to communicate with the wireless device 10, the BT controller 130 still controls the BT transceiver 120 according to the central frequency of the original wireless channel CH.sub.WLAN without considering the central frequency of the another wireless channel before the BT controller 130 is informed of the channel update; afterward, the BT controller 130 will receive the information about the update of the communication channel between the wireless transceiver 110 and the wireless device 10, and then the BT controller 130 will control the BT transceiver 120 according to the update information.

(17) To sum up, the wireless communication device of the present disclosure can adaptively adjust the parameters for BT transceiver according to the central frequency difference between a wireless channel and a BT channel. Therefore, the wireless communication device of the present disclosure can not only mitigate the interference caused by WLAN communication but also increase the success rate of BT communication.
